I am my own worst enemy! Have you ever felt that way about yourself? Maybe in one of those moments when you end up somewhere you really don't want to be because you've done something you really didn't want to do, but you did it anyway.
We all have moments when we realize that we are solely responsible for a decision that we've made. But we're not alone. As we conclude our look at David in 1 & 2 Samuel, we'll talk about one more lesson from the Great King that might just be helpful.
